- MOVIETONE CARD TITLE: Largest Sea School. DESCRIPTION: The largest Sea School in the world opens at Gravesend, providing the most comprehensive facilities for training the Merchant Seamen of tomorrow. SHOTLIST: CU engine room telegraph moves from ‘Full Astern’ to ‘Full Ahead’. GV sea school on Thames Estuary at Gravesend. MS Douglas Jay unveils plaque. MS interior mock-up bridge of ship. CU cadet at helm. MS cadet at engine room telegraph. MS cadets operating cargo loading mock-up. CU cadet operating model crane - pan to boy’s face. CU cargo released from crane into hold of ship. MS cadets at knotting class. CU knots tied round pole. MS Douglas inspecting food in kitchen. CU Boar’s Head - truck along food on table. MS rigging instruction on life-boat. MS sail raised on boat. MCU securing sail to boat. MS cadets jump into life-boat from ship’s side.
